01. Two super factories in Shanghai are adjacent to each other

As Tesla's first overseas energy storage super factory, Tesla Shanghai Energy Storage Super Factory is Tesla's seventh super factory in the world. It is mainly responsible for the production of Tesla's energy storage business products – the ultra-large electrochemical commercial energy storage system Megapack.

The energy storage plant covers a total area of ​​about 200,000 square meters and is only separated from the Tesla Gigafactory by a river. It is expected to be put into production in the first quarter of 2025.The annual production capacity will reach 10,000 units, with an energy storage capacity of nearly 40 GWh (1 GWh = 1,000 MWh), and the products will be supplied to the global market.

On the first day of construction, Tesla's Shanghai energy storage factory received its first order from Shanghai Lingang Group. After the production of China's first batch of Megapack products is completed, they will be mainly used in the data center of the Lingang New Area.

Construction is underway now and production will begin in the first quarter of next year, which doesn’t even take a year. In this way, the speed of the energy storage factory is comparable to that of Tesla’s Shanghai Super Factory. Mike Snyder, senior director of Tesla’s energy and charging business, said that the construction could be officially started in such a short time thanks to the continued strong support of the Shanghai and Lingang governments.

On April 9, 2023, Tesla's energy storage super factory project was officially announced to be located in the Lingang New Area of ​​Shanghai. On May 13 this year, the construction permit for Tesla's Shanghai Energy Storage Super Factory construction project was issued.

The Shanghai energy storage factory was originally scheduled to break ground in the third quarter of last year and start production in the second quarter of this year. The time has now been slightly delayed, but the speed is still very fast.

Zhu Xiaotong said that Tesla's Shanghai Energy Storage Super Factory is another large-scale investment project in China after Tesla's Shanghai Super Factory in the past ten years since it entered China.

With the groundbreaking of the Shanghai Energy Storage Super Factory,Shanghai has also become the only city in the world with two Tesla Gigafactories.

Last March, Musk ambitiously announced the third chapter of his grand plan, which aims to completely eliminate fossil energy, the most important of which is energy storage.

Tesla's current energy storage products include home energy storage products Powerwall, commercial energy storage products Powerpack, and ultra-large energy storage battery packs Megapack.

A common feature of these energy storage products is that they can “process and redistribute” energy.

For example, Megapack is a stationary energy storage product designed for grid use and is also Tesla’s largest stationary energy storage product.It is not just a large lithium iron phosphate battery pack, but also integrates components such as cables, electrical systems, and thermal management systems.

Its power output is up to 1.5 megawatts (MW), and this high power output capability allows Megapack to respond quickly to changes in demand and supply on the grid.

Megapack also has many application scenarios. It can be used in combination with renewable energy systems (such as solar and wind energy) to achieve efficient distribution and utilization of energy. It can also be used as a power station to connect power facilities.

Tesla has installed multiple Megachargers at PepsiCo's factory in California to charge Tesla Simi trucks, with a maximum charging power of up to 750 kilowatts. These charging stations are connected to Tesla Megapack.

Specifically,Each Megapack unit can store more than 3.9 megawatt-hours of energy, enough to meet the electricity needs of 3,600 households for one hour, or to drive 65 Model 3 rear-wheel drive versions to full charge.

In addition, Megapack’s design is not limited to being a lithium battery pack. It represents a highly integrated energy storage system. The integrated design can ensure quick installation. In a sense, as long as the space is large enough, Megapack can be expanded infinitely.

03. Rapid expansion of energy storage

At the 2022 earnings conference, Musk said that the three pillars of advancing the sustainable energy future are electric vehicles, solar/wind energy, and stationary energy storage. Megapack occupies an important position in these three pillars. As Megapack's production capacity increases, its growth rate is expected to exceed that of electric vehicle production capacity.

Currently, energy storage has become one of Tesla's fastest growing businesses. According to Tesla officials, its commercial energy storage products have been installed in more than 65 countries around the world and have achieved billions of hours of safe operation at more than 1,500 sites.

The financial report shows that Tesla's total installed energy storage capacity reached 14.7 GWh in 2023, more than double that of 2022.

Profits from the energy generation and storage business almost quadrupled by 2023, while gross profit from services and other businesses increased from negative $500 million in 2019 to $500 million in 2023.

In 2023, Tesla's annual revenue totaled US$96.773 billion (approximately RMB 692.2 billion), of which the core business automotive segment had revenue of US$82.419 billion, accounting for 85% of total revenue. The Tesla Energy division, which sells solar power generation and energy storage systems, had a revenue growth of 54% in 2023, contributing US$6.04 billion in revenue.

Although it accounts for a small proportion, it is growing rapidly. Tesla has revealed that this year, the deployment and revenue growth of its energy storage business may exceed that of its automotive business.

In the first quarter of this year, Tesla's energy generation and storage business revenue also hit a record high, a year-on-year increase of 7%, gross profit increased by 140% year-on-year, and the profit margin reached 24.6%, far exceeding that of automobiles.

In the earnings call, Musk reiterated that Tesla's energy storage business will grow much faster than its automotive business. There is no doubt that the energy and energy storage business will continue to grow into Tesla's core segment in the future.

At the same time, there is still a lot of room for the energy storage market. Bloomberg predicts thatBy 2030, the global market demand for energy storage batteries will reach 1,000GWh, with a market size of US$1.2 trillion.
